WPA pre‐shared key WPA (Wi‐Fi Protected Access) is also an encryption method and is safer than WEP. It's recommended to use WPA instead of WEP when you need to use encryption to protect your data security. Here are descriptions of every setup items: Item Name WPA Unicast Cipher Suite Pre‐shared Key Format Pre‐shared Key Description Please select a type of WPA cipher suite. Available options are: WPA (TKIP), WPA2 (AES), and WPA2 Mixed. You can select one of them, but you have to make sure your wireless client support the cipher you selected. Select the type of pre‐shared key, you can select Passphrase (8 or more alphanumerical characters, up to 63), or Hex (64 characters of 0‐9, and a‐f). Please input the WPA passphrase here. It's not recommended to use a word that can be found in a dictionary due to security reason. Please click 'Apply' to save changes, or click 'Reset' to clear the texts in all fields.
